This is the first of our weekly #followfriday recommendations series. #followfriday is a Twitter hashtag that is placed into tweets when users are recommending people to follow for that particular week.
For example, if I have noticed that Marj Galangco had been particularly interesting with her tweets one week, come that Friday I might tweet something like this:
#followfriday @marj_galangco – follow to find out about all the latest in the field of digital marketing and entrepreneurship. She’s also hot!

Friday, April 9th
Umair Haque
@umairh – edge of your seat tweets, with his insightful and eye-opening commentary on marketing, economics and politics. Always pushing to educate and inspire positive change. Umair is the director of the Havas Media lab and writes for the Harvard Business Review.
Jonathan Fields
@jonathanfields – the definition of positivity. Jonathan’s tweets will keep you going throughout the day. Someone with a very interesting take on lifestyle design and entrepreneurship. Jonathan is the author of Career Renegade.
Mike Stelzner
@mike_stelzner – if you’re looking for facts about social media, Mike is your man. Not a day goes past without Mike giving incredibly valuable links to relevant, factual social media statistics. Mike is the executive director at Socialmediaexaminer.com and hosts the annual Social Media Success Summit.
Gary Vaynerchuk
@garyvee – full of passion and determination – this man knows what he wants and he’s out getting it – but along the way, he shows you how to do the same. An absolute MUST follow, business and individual alike! Gary runs the hugely successful WineLibrary.tv and heads up Vaynermedia with his brother A.J.
Steve Rubel
@steverubel – as senior vice president of Edelman Digital and a columnist at Adage and Forbes, Steve always has frequent tweets to keep you up to date in the public relations and technology industries. He is the first to adopt new technology and has a knack for giving a no-nonsense review!
Chris Brogan
@chrisbrogan – the best example I can find of a true “connector”. Chris is always out there linking together those who are searching to create something great with their resources. In fact, this post idea came from one of his tweets! He’s a NYTimes bestselling author and one of the organizers at the Third Tribe.
